What is ServiceNow CMDB?

ServiceNow Configuration Management Database (CMDB) gives you crucial information about your digital services and the infrastructure that supports them. It enables your key operational processes, helping you to predict, prevent, and resolve service outages, minimize the risk of changes, and respond quickly to end users. And, as CMDB evolves seamlessly into ServiceNow Service Graph—the ServiceNow next-generation system of record—it becomes even more mission critical.

Powerful and Reliable CMDB for IT Operations

Likeliness to Recommend

8 /10

What differentiates ServiceNow CMDB from other similar products?

I have found ServiceNow CMDB to be powerful, especially when combined with the SAM (Software Asset Management) module. It automatically links software assets to the underlying infrastructure, giving clear visibility into usage and compliance. The discovery keeps our data up to date without much manual effort. Compared to other tools that I have used, it’s more integrated and easier to manage once set up properly.

What is your favorite aspect of this product?

One of my favorite aspect of ServiceNow CMDB is how seamlessly it integrates with other modules like SAM, ITSM, and Discovery. It gives a real-time, accurate view of our IT environment without constant manual updates. I especially like the CI relationship mapping, it makes impact analysis much easier.

What do you dislike most about this product?

The thing I dislike the most about ServiceNow CMDB is the initial complexity and steep learning curve. It requires setting up Discovery patterns and maintaining data quality, which if not managed well, the CMDB can become cluttered or inaccurate. It also requires ongoing governance to stay effective.

What recommendations would you give to someone considering this product?

I'd recommend starting with a clear scope and focus on critical CIs first. Use the Discovery early to automate data collection.
